文摘
The new and unexpected organometallic mercury compound 3 has been identified in the palladium-catalyzed reaction between bis(ferrocenyl)mercury (1) and dimethylacetylenedicarboxylate (2) along with the expected dimethyl-(Z)-2,3-di(ferrocenyl)-2-butenedioate (4) and biferrocene (5). Organometallic mercury complex 3 resulted from syn-addition of 1 to 2 equiv of 2. Complex 3 has been characterized using NMR spectroscopy, while its structure was determined by X-ray crystallography. Complex 3 represents a rare example of an organomercury compound in which a mercury ion is coordinated to two vinylic fragments. Accurate, low-temperature experimental data for the crystal structure of 5 is also reported.
